Immortal Sea

Immortal Sea by Virginia Kantra is a First Edition published by Berkley Sensation in 2010, featuring 291 pages in English. This novel explores the intertwining lives of Morgan, a finfolk, and Dr. Elizabeth Rodriguez, who is drawn back to the island of World’s End after sixteen years. As she embarks on her new role as the island’s only doctor, Elizabeth is unexpectedly reunited with Morgan and faces revelations about her son, Zack, who may possess finfolk heritage.

Official synopsis Publisher
Morgan of the finfolk has one special night with a young woman traveling in Copenhagen about to start medical school. Sixteen years later, Dr. Elizabeth Rodriguez is called to the island of World’s End to become its only doctor, little realizing it will reconnect her with Morgan as well as her son, Zack, whom Morgan suspects is actually finfolk, and maybe his son.
